Hawke's Bay's Taylor Wallbank Chasing Opera Dreams in Florence!
Local talent Taylor Wallbank, hailing from Flaxmere, Hawke’s Bay, is set to embark on an exciting two-year journey to Florence, Italy. He's traded the familiar Kiwi landscape for the heart of Italian opera, enrolling in a prestigious opera studies and performance program with Opera Mascarade. This move marks a significant step in his pursuit of a career in classical music.
Speaking with RNZ Concert, Wallbank revealed his passion for traditional opera, specifically the 'bel canto' style. “The greats for me are the old Italian bel canto…,” he explained, referencing the beautiful, technically demanding vocal style popular in the 19th century. The two-year program will provide intensive training in vocal technique, stagecraft, and Italian language – crucial for an aspiring opera singer.
